debian

Debian Context如何进行系统更新与升级

小樊
35
2025-08-05 11:10:20
栏目: 智能运维

在Debian系统中进行系统更新与升级是确保系统安全性和稳定性的重要步骤。以下是详细的步骤和建议:

更新系统

  1. 更新软件包列表

    sudo apt update
    

    此命令会从官方存储库获取有关可用软件包和更新的最新信息。

  2. 升级已安装的软件包

    sudo apt upgrade -y
    

    此命令会安装所有已安装软件包的可用更新。

  3. 进行完整的系统升级

    sudo apt full-upgrade -y
    

    此命令除了更新软件包之外,还会安装或删除内核和依赖项以确保系统的一致性。

  4. 启用自动更新(可选)

    • 安装 unattended-upgrades 软件包:

      sudo apt install unattended-upgrades -y
      
    • 启用自动更新:

      sudo dpkg-reconfigure unattended-upgrades
      

      系统会弹出一个提示框,询问是否要启用自动更新,选择Yes并按回车键。

    • 测试自动更新:

      sudo unattended-upgrade --dry-run
      

      此命令会模拟无人值守升级,显示预期执行的操作,帮助你确认配置是否正确。

升级系统到最新版本

  1. 备份数据:在进行任何系统升级之前,务必备份所有重要数据,以防升级过程中出现问题。

  2. 修改APT源

    • 编辑 /etc/apt/sources.list 文件,将其中的所有软件源地址替换为最新的稳定版本的软件源地址。
    • 更新软件包列表:
      sudo apt update
      
    • 安装最新的稳定版本的所有软件包:
      sudo apt dist-upgrade
      
    • 重启系统以应用所有更改:
      sudo reboot
      

注意事项

通过以上步骤,你可以在Debian系统中安全且有效地进行系统更新与升级,确保系统始终保持在最新状态。

0
看了该问题的人还看了